Zinc laurate was a powerful but short-lived primary stabilizer. Epoxidized soybean oil, catalyzed by a trace of zinc, was a fairly good primary stabilizer. Organic phosphite ester served primarily to prevent premature failure due to zinc; phosphite/zinc mol ratio of 4.5/1 was optimum. These combined effects are consistent with present theories of stabilizer synergism, and also suggest some further possible mechanisms. Practically, the 3-component system offers a low-cost, efficient, non-toxic stabilizer for plasticized polyvinyl chloride.
